Thought Blossoms and BBC were both very solid, and Kasabian were just so much fun - Serge makes a good front man. My main complaint is around toilets. My experience in 2019 was largely one of shock at how clean the portaloos generally were throughout the day in both the arena and general camping. Only the last night was bad. This year however, it felt like there had not been an increase in toilets in spite of the increase in attendees, and that there was v limited cleaning. I was staying in Zodiac and there was rarely soap, or loo roll. I get it's a festival, and you need to expect some grossness, but quite the contrast to my 2019 exp in general camping. I was lucky as I showered at 5am-ish each day, but housemates fed back that the shower queues were also incredibly long, and the showers weren't clean at all. Plus they consistently had hot water issues when I used them. Overall, I had a brill time and these are relatively minor complaints compared to the great music.
